Ngila Beryl Dickson ONZM (born 1958) is a New Zealand costume designer. She is perhaps best known for her collaboration with Richard Taylor on creating the costumes for Peter Jackson 's The Lord of the Rings film trilogy (2001–2003).

The Costume Designers Guild Award for Excellence in Period Film is one of the annual awards given by the Costume Designers Guild. At the 1st Costume Designers Guild Awards ceremony held in 1999 (celebrating excellence in film and television of 1998), all films, regardless of genre, competed in a combined Excellence in Film category.

The 25th Costume Designers Guild Awards, honoring excellence in film, television, and short form costume design for 2022, were held on February 27, 2023, at the Fairmont Century Plaza in Los Angeles. [1] [2] [3] The nominees were announced on January 12, 2023. [4] The ceremony was hosted by Tituss Burgess. [5]
